Head of Infrastructure Procurement

Radiant

About Radiant As part of the Infrastructure team, we are seeking a highly strategic, technically fluent, and commercially astute Head of Infrastructure Procurement. In this role, you will own the end-to-end procurement strategy, engage with vendor ecosystems, and contribute to commercial negotiations for our highest-value capital investments. This includes high-density GPU clusters, high-performance network fabrics, storage, and our upcoming site connectivity. You will serve as the primary bridge between our internal Infrastructure teams and the world's leading technology OEMs (e.g. Nvidia, HPE, Dell, Lenovo, Supermicro…) and storage vendors (Weka, Vast, DDN…). Your mission is to build the most effective and resilient supply chain to support the implementation of our Technology roadmap, optimize our clusters’ Total Cost of Ownership (TCO), and mitigate global supply chain risks for massive, cutting-edge computing infrastructure deployments. What you'll do Lead the definition and execution of Radiant’s infrastructure procurement process (RFIs, RFPs…) to support the company’s commercial and engineering goals. Help develop and execute a multi-year global Infrastructure category strategy that supports the Technology roadmap set out by the CTO and CCO teams. Maintain real-time market intelligence regarding global equipment capacity, foundry constraints, and OEM manufacturing lead times to proactively secure component allocations ahead of deployment schedules. Develop, govern, and continuously update a standardized, multi-vendor price book across key OEMs and technology providers to serve as the foundational matrix for independent high-fidelity financial modeling, CapEx forecasting, and rapid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) evaluations. Work directly with the Infrastructure Architects to translate complex technical blueprints and reference architectures into actionable commercial sourcing plans. Lead the structuring, issuance, and evaluation of high-stakes RFXs for capital-intensive infrastructure deployments scaling up to hundreds of millions of dollars. Orchestrate commercial and technical clarification sessions between internal stakeholders and vendors’ teams to validate responses (Bills of Materials, quotes, etc.) prior to purchase order execution. Support complex commercial negotiations encompassing multi-year volume discounts, hardware maintenance, software orchestration bundling, and global logistics. Work directly with Radiant’s Vendors Managers and Legal Counsels to author and finalize Master Services Agreements (MSAs) and other supporting contractual documents. Provide input to the Finance team to enable them to conduct exhaustive Total Cost of Ownership (TCO) modeling that factors in hardware depreciation, software licensing, power utilization efficiency (PUE), and data center cooling costs. Support the Vendor Management team and contribute to ongoing supplier performance and risk via robust Supplier Relationship Management (SRM) programs, steering committee meetings, and KPI tracking. Requirements Experience: 7+ years of experience in strategic sourcing, category management, or technical supply chain, with at least 3–5 years focused specifically on IT infrastructure. Domain Expertise: Understanding and/or willingness to learn more about the AI technology stack, including GPU acceleration, InfiniBand networking fabrics, NVLink, and advanced data center cooling mechanisms (Direct-to-Chip). Negotiation Track Record: Proven experience leading capital-intensive negotiations directly with major hardware OEMs (e.g., HPE, Dell, Supermicro). Analytical Rigor: Mastery of TCO modeling, financial analysis, and data-driven supplier evaluation methodologies. Education: Bachelor’s degree in Supply Chain Management, Business Administration, Finance, or a related field. A Bachelor’s or Master's degree in Electrical Engineering, Computer Science, or a technical discipline is highly preferred. Communication: Exceptional executive presence; capable of translating highly technical architecture parameters into commercial leverage for the C-suite. Skills Nice to have Prior work experience in High-Performance Computing (HPC), AI infrastructure, data center hardware, or enterprise cloud infrastructure. Experience operating within hyperscale data center environments or elite AI research institutions. Professional procurement certifications (e.g., CPSM, MCIPS).
